Determination of potential of cellular proliferation and mucous cell prosoplasia in the odontogenic epithelia of the dental follicle of the asymptomatic impacted third molars

Abstract (EN)

It has well known thatthe epithelium of inflammatory and developmental cyst arised from tooth isprimarily composed of squamous epithelium and the presence of mucous andciliated cells in the epithelial linings of odontogenic cysts is to be prosoplasic inorigin but the cause and biological significance of this phenomenon is notcertain. The changes in the proliferation rates of the epithelium cells of the oralodontogenic epithelium rests may play an important role in the pathogenesis ofthe cysts and tumors developed from the dental follicle (DF) and the surfaceepithelia of oral mucosa. The aim of this study is to determine mucous cellprosoplasia (MCP) and proliferative potentials by using Ki-67 and MCM-2proliferation markers in DF of radiographically asymptomatic impacted thirdmolar teeth (ITMT) and to determine whether there is any necessity for theremoval of all impacted third molar by detecting the potential of the developingcysts and tumors of its DF. This study involved 59 DF of 54 patients (39 femaleand 15 male) ranging 16 to 69 (mean age 28,20±11,89 years) referred forclinically and radiologically asymptomatic lower ITMT. Thirteen healthygingival tissues obtained during the ITMT operation in 13 patients (7 femaleand 3 male, mean age (30,54±13,89), ranging 18 to 69) served as a control group.The widths of all DF on periapical radiographs obtained by parallel techniqueand scaned by using the Scion Image Viewer program were measured and DFwidth below 2,5 mm was included in the study. Squamous epithelia wasdetected in 33 (55,9%) of 59 DF and of 20 (54,1%) DF with squamos changes wasobserved between 20 and 29 years. MCP was observed in 7 of 59 DF (11,9%)and most frequently in mesioangular and vertical position (9,4% and 15,8%),class II (13,5%) and the position B and C (11,1% and 13%). Ki-67 expression wasfound to have higher values than MCM-2 expression in both controls and DF(respectively, 6,15±3,18 and 10,53±5,77 and 4,46±1,39 and DF 5,89±2,89). Theexpression of both proliferation markers in the basal membrane, the epitheliumof mucous, squamous and inflammation were statistically significant (p<0,01).It was concluded that the squamous epithelia in DF of asymptomatic ITMT?smight be prosoplasic in origin, actively to be proliferated, and MCP may be as aindicator for the differentiation potential of the follicle and that theinflammation observed in the mesenchymal components of DF upregulate thecell turnover of odontegenic epithelium and lead to proliferation. Based onthese observations we agree with prophylactically removal of ITMT.Keywords: Impacted third molar, dental follicle, Ki-67, MCM-2
